Bollywood actress Ameesha Patel is once again in legal trouble after a court in Moradabad issued a non-bailable warrant in a cheque bounce case. The matter is connected to a wedding event dispute that dates back to 2017. The latest development has brought the old case back into the spotlight.
What The Cheque Bounce Case Is About
The case was filed by an event organiser who claimed that Ameesha Patel was booked to perform at a wedding event in Moradabad on November 16, 2017. The organiser said an advance payment of ₹14.50 lakh was made for her appearance, and hotel arrangements were also finalised.
The complaint stated that the actress did not travel to the city for the event. After discussions between both sides, it was said that a refund was promised.
The organiser claimed that ₹10 lakh was returned in cash. However, the remaining ₹4.50 lakh was given through a cheque that allegedly bounced later. This led to the organiser approaching the court and starting legal proceedings.

Why The Court Issued A Non-Bailable Warrant
The court reportedly sent multiple summons asking Ameesha Patel to appear and present her side. Since she did not appear before the court, the judge issued a non-bailable warrant to ensure her presence in the case.
A non-bailable warrant means the court wants the person to appear without further delay so the legal process can continue.
Ameesha Patel Legal Team Responds
Ameesha Patel’s lawyer shared that the dispute is very old and had already been settled years ago. The defence maintains that the full payment was returned after an agreement between both parties.
The legal team also stated that the complaint is being misused despite the settlement. They expressed confidence that the actress will appear before the court and clarify the situation soon.
A Long-Running Legal Matter
This cheque bounce case has been ongoing for several years and is linked to events from 2017. With the new court order, the matter has once again become active.
